WebVacuum or vacuum pressure measurements are described as either absolute or relative. Absolute pressure is measured from a zero point where zero represents a 100% or perfect vacuum. WebJan 1, 2012 · Manometers can measure vacuum directly to 29.25 in.-Hg. An absolute pressure gauge shows the pressure above a theoretical perfect vacuum. It has the same U-shape as the manometer, but one leg of the absolute pressure gauge is sealed, Figure 3. Mercury fills this sealed leg when the gauge is at rest.
